2025-2026 Water Tender Emergency Apparatus

The City of Lyford is requesting sealed bids for one 2025 or 2026 4,000-gallon Emergency Water Tender Apparatus as specifications and design minimums through the Texas Forest Service Program. Please view more information and renderings by clicking on the link below. Please mail sealed bids to City of Lyford PO Box 310, Lyford, Texas 78569 or 13550 Main Ave. Lyford, Texas 78569. Please mark clearly on the packet “Sealed Bid Tender Apparatus” and include any renderings from your company that would be for review purposes. Deadline for bid submissions will be March 2, 2026, at 5:00 PM Central Standard Time.

Property tax payment deadline approaching

The City of Lyford reminds local taxpayers that property tax payments must be received or postmarked by Jan. 31 to avoid penalties and interest. Under Texas law, property taxes become delinquent on Feb. 1. If Jan. 31 falls on a weekend or legal holiday, the deadline moves to the next business day.

When mailing payments, timeliness is generally determined by the postmark date.
